The Institute for Music Therapy is a university training center and part of the Vienna State University for Music and Performing Arts in Austria .

The music therapy is established at the mdw since 1959th In 2003 it became an independent department at the Institute for Music and Movement Education / Rhythmics and Music Physiology, and since 2016 it has been its own institute.

This makes Vienna - together with London - one of the oldest music therapy training centers in Europe. The music therapy course serves as an artistic, therapeutic and scientific preparatory training for music therapy activities in the clinical area, in rehabilitation, in geriatrics as well as in curative and special education .

Music therapy is an independent, scientific-artistic-creative and expressive form of therapy. It encompasses the conscious and planned treatment of people, in particular with emotional, somatic, intellectual or social behavior disorders and states of suffering, through the use of musical means in a therapeutic relationship between one or more treated persons and one or more treatment persons.

In 2010 a chair was established for the first time in the scientific field. At the Music Therapy Department, the focus of both basic research and applied clinical research is on music-physiological and neurobiological research. Form the focus of the department

  • Music effects research using neuroscientific methods (psychophysiological investigations, structural and functional imaging),
  • Music therapy for children and adolescents (practical research projects; effectiveness studies of music therapeutic interventions in prevention and therapy, family therapeutic approaches),
  • Music therapy in neonatology in the music therapeutic treatment of risk groups, such as premature babies and children of addicted mothers.
